HC Deb 21 July 1966 vol 732 c117W
40. Mr. J. E. B. Hill

asked the Secretary of State for Education and Science what number and percentage of primary and secondary schools are now equipped with a television set.

Mr. Redhead

It is estimated that about 6,600 primary schools and 4,800 secondary schools in England and Wales are so equipped. This is approximately 25 per cent. of all primary and 73 per cent. of all secondary schools.
